word文档怎么乘法求和(Word表格乘法求和)


在Microsoft Word文档中实现乘法求和功能,是许多用户在处理数据表格时面临的核心需求。尽管Word并非专业的电子表格软件,但通过灵活运用其内置功能、字段代码、VBA编程及外部工具联动,仍可完成基础的数据计算任务。相较于Excel的公式化运算体系,Word的计算能力存在天然局限性,但其依托表格结构、字段代码更新机制和COM对象交互特性,形成了独特的解决方案。用户需在数据动态更新、计算精度、操作便捷性等维度权衡取舍,选择适合具体场景的实现路径。
一、内置表格功能与公式字段结合
Word表格的「公式」字段是实现乘法求和的基础工具,支持类似Excel的表达式语法。
计算方式 | 操作步骤 | 数据更新 | 兼容性 |
---|---|---|---|
单元格内公式 | 右键选择「公式」→ 输入=PRODUCT(LEFT) | 仅支持手动更新 | Word 2010+ |
整列求和 | 选中结果单元格→ 输入=SUM(ABOVE) | 依赖表格结构稳定性 | 需保持行列完整 |
该方法的优势在于可视化操作,但存在三重限制:公式字段无法跨表格引用数据,复杂计算需嵌套多个PRODUCT函数,且数值精度仅支持两位小数。对于包含百分比、货币符号的单元格,需手动清除格式后才能正确计算。
二、字段代码进阶应用
通过切换字段代码视图(Shift+F9),可构建动态计算体系。
应用场景 | 代码示例 | 更新触发条件 |
---|---|---|
多因子连乘 | PRODUCT MERGEFORMAT | 打印/保存时自动更新 |
带单位计算 | =234 "kg" | 需手动刷新字段 |
跨行累乘 | =PRODUCT(REF A2:A5) | 表格结构变更后失效 |
字段代码的核心价值在于支持结构化表达式,但存在显著缺陷:无法识别单元格相对位置(如B2引用需写绝对坐标),数组运算需手动展开所有参数,且计算结果受文档保护状态限制。建议将复杂计算拆分为多个过渡字段,通过「更新字段」按钮分步执行。
三、VBA宏编程实现
通过Visual Basic for Applications可突破内置功能的限制,实现自动化批量计算。
功能类型 | 核心代码 | 适用场景 |
---|---|---|
单表计算 | ActiveDocument.Tables(1).Cell(2,3).Range.Text = Tables(1).Rows(1).Cells(1).Range.Text Tables(1).Rows(1).Cells(2).Range.Text | 固定位置数据计算 |
多表汇总 | For Each tbl In ActiveDocument.Tables ... Next | 多表格数据整合 |
实时更新 | With Tables(1).Cell(2,3).Range ... .Fields.Update | 数据变动频繁场景 |
VBA方案虽强大,但存在三重门槛:需启用开发工具箱(默认隐藏)、宏安全设置可能阻止运行、代码维护成本较高。建议录制基础操作后手动修改代码,可降低学习成本。对于非程序员用户,可考虑将计算逻辑封装为快捷键或自定义按钮。
四、第三方插件扩展
专业插件如Kutools for Word、DataTables等可增强计算能力。
插件名称 | 核心功能 | 授权费用 |
---|---|---|
Kutools for Word | 批量公式插入/跨表计算/数据透视 | $49.95/年 |
DataTables | SQL查询/VBA接口/动态图表 | 免费版限50条记录 |
SpreadsheetSDK | Excel引擎嵌入/函数库调用 | 企业版$299+ |
插件方案适合高频计算需求,但存在兼容性风险:不同Word版本API接口差异可能导致功能异常,且付费插件存在续费成本。建议优先测试免费试用期功能,重点关注是否支持自定义函数扩展和数据源连接能力。
五、复制粘贴法适配
通过剪切板中转实现Word与Excel的数据交互。
操作阶段 | 技术要点 | 数据损失风险 |
---|---|---|
格式转换 | 复制时选择「保留原格式」→ 粘贴至Excel时选「匹配目标样式」 | 可能丢失边框/底纹 |
公式维护 | 在Excel完成计算后→ 选择性粘贴「数值」回Word | 原始数据修改需重复流程 |
跨文档同步 | 建立Excel数据源→ Word插入对象链接→ 设置自动更新 | 文件移动可能破坏链接 |
该方法的局限性在于效率瓶颈:每次数据变更均需重新打开Excel,且大规模数据容易因格式转换产生错位。优势在于完全继承Excel的计算能力,适合处理包含复杂函数(如VLOOKUP、IF)的表格。建议配合「粘贴选项」智能调整,减少格式冲突。
六、数学公式编辑器应用
通过插入数学公式可实现符号化表达,但需注意计算逻辑差异。
表达式类型 | 输入方式 | 渲染效果 |
---|---|---|
线性公式 | Alt+= → 输入ab=? | 等号对齐/变量高亮 |
矩阵运算 | 「设计」标签→ 矩阵模板→ 填充数值 | 自动生成括号结构 |
分段函数 | 组合多个公式框→ 使用空格对齐 | 需手动调整间距 |
数学公式的本质是矢量图形对象,不具备自动计算能力。其核心价值在于学术文档的公式呈现,而非实际运算。若强行用于计算,需手动提取公式中的数值代入其他系统运算,再将结果粘贴回公式框,效率较低。建议仅在需要展示计算过程时使用。
七、外部数据导入方案
通过数据库连接或文本导入可实现规模化数据处理。
数据源类型 | 导入方式 | 更新机制 |
---|---|---|
Access数据库 | 「邮件合并」→ 选择表格→ 配置连接字符串 | 需手动刷新合并域 |
CSV文件 | 插入「文本框」→ 选择带标题行→ 设置分隔符 | 支持自动刷新 |
Web API | 插入「在线图片」→ 输入数据接口URL→ 解析JSON | 依赖网络稳定性 |
外部数据方案适合处理超大规模数据集,但存在技术门槛:需掌握SQL基础语法或API调用知识,且数据更新可能引发表格结构突变。安全风险方面,直接导入不可信来源的数据可能携带恶意宏脚本。建议对敏感数据先行加密处理,并在虚拟环境中测试导入流程。
八、版本差异与兼容性处理
不同Word版本在计算功能上存在显著差异。
功能模块 | Word 2016 | Word 2019 | Office 365 |
---|---|---|---|
公式字段精度 | 最多15位整数 | 支持科学计数法 | 自动切换显示格式 |
VBA支持度 | 仅限64位系统 | 增强错误处理 | 云宏存储 |
插件扩展性 | 仅限注册表加载 | 支持Add-in市场 | 集成Power BI |
版本差异可能导致相同操作在不同环境产生迥异结果。例如Word 2016的PRODUCT函数无法处理超过15位的整数乘法,而Office 365则会自动采用科学计数法。建议重要文档处理前,先在对应版本中进行兼容性测试,特别注意VBA代码的签名信任设置和宏安全级别调整。对于跨平台协作场景,优先采用PDF注释或MHTML格式保存计算过程。
在历经多种实现方案的实践检验后,我们深刻认知到Word乘法求和的本质矛盾:作为图文编辑软件的附属功能,其计算体系始终受限于文档容器的基本属性。无论是字段代码的更新延迟、VBA宏的安全限制,还是外部插件的生态割裂,都折射出该功能的设计初衷——满足轻量级、偶发性计算需求,而非替代专业工具。未来随着Office 365向云端协同深化,或许会出现基于Web组件的增强型计算模块,但就当前技术架构而言,用户仍需在操作便捷性与功能完整性之间寻找平衡点。建议建立标准化的数据输入规范,对关键计算字段设置醒目标记,并定期通过外部工具验证结果准确性,以规避潜在的计算误差风险。





